Baltimore
Offense

Run the ball – We want to limit New Orleans opportunities on offense and want to win the time of possession battle thanks to our running game. Expect a heavy zone blocking scheme with Warren getting 60% of the touches, Mattison getting 30% and Patterson getting the remaining 10%. Lamar will get also a lot of designed runs through the RPO.

Playaction passes – Establishing the running game will open the playaction passes for that. We will send our TEs or Dotson on crosser routes across the field and try to hit him in space. If NO brings a safety down we be a little more aggressive trying to hit a couple of deep balls to our wideouts. 

Defense

Stop the run – We think our front 6 is well equipped to stop the run and with 2 safeties in or outside the box in McKinney and Woods, we think that should give us enough to stop the rushing threats of both Henry and Allen while keeping us sound in coverage.

Cover 3 / Cover 6 – We will run mostly zone cover 3 / cover 6 defense to keep everything in front of us and prevent the big play. We think our way to win this game is limiting the number of opportunities of NO to get the ball, and, when they do, force turnovers or limit them to field goals. 

Blitz on timely occasions – With a conservative defensive gameplan, we think Josh Allen might get comfortable at some point. That’s when (like end of the 3rd, 4th quarter) we want to strike with a couple of timely blitzes to force a stupid decision by Josh and hopefully a game winning turnover.
